How much do shift supervisor trainee j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for shift supervisor trainee in Austin, TX is $16.57,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.28 and $18.12 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a shift supervisor trainee?

Shift Supervisor Trainees are employees who are in training to become shift supervisors, typically in retail, hospitality, or service industries. They learn how to oversee daily operations, manage staff, handle customer service issues, and ensure policies are followed during their shifts. The trainee period prepares them to take on full supervisory responsibilities by providing hands-on experience and mentorship. This role is a stepping stone to higher management positions and helps develop essential leadership sk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a shift supervisor trainee?

To thrive as a Shift Supervisor Trainee, you need basic management skills, customer service experience,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, scheduling software, and inventory management tools is often required. Strong leadership, effective communication, and problem-solving abilities help you motivate teams and handle challenges on the floor. These skills are essential for ensuring smooth daily operations, meeting customer expectations, and preparing for advancement into supervisory roles.

What are some common challenges faced by shift supervisor trainees, and how can they effectively manage them?

Shift Supervisor Trainees often encounter challenges such as balancing supervisory duties with customer service, adapting to fast-paced environments, and learning to resolve conflicts among team members. Effective time management and clear communication are essential for handling these responsibilities. Building strong relationships with team members and seeking feedback from more experienced supervisors can also help trainees navigate their new role successfully.

What is the difference between Shift Supervisor Trainee vs Shift Supervisor?

AspectShift Supervisor TraineeShift Supervisor
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some companies may prefer prior experienceHigh school diploma or equivalent; leadership experience preferred
Work EnvironmentTraining environment, often supervised, learning operational dutiesSupervising daily operations, managing staff, ensuring customer satisfaction
Employer & Industry UsageEntry-level training role in retail, food service, or hospitalityOperational role in same industries, with increased responsibilities

The main difference between a Shift Supervisor Trainee and a Shift Supervisor is that the trainee is in a learning phase, focusing on gaining skills and knowledge, while the Shift Supervisor has already assumed supervisory responsibilities and manages daily operations. The trainee role prepares individuals for the supervisory position, which involves more decision-making and leadership duties.

Job description

As a Management Trainee, you will participate in our Operations Management Trainee Program. This is an entry level training position and consists of an intensive 16-week training program designed to prepare you for your initial leadership/supervisory role in operations. Under the direction of a mentor, your primary responsibility is to learn the basic principles of the transportation industry, efficient cross-dock operations, effective leadership communication, and relationship building skills. At the completion of the Trainee Program, relocation to another facility for your first leadership role in Operations will be required.

Complete the leadership training program requiring guided, independent study. Interface with appropriate Support Center and Service Center associates in the completion of various aspects of the training program daily. Accompany and observe an Account Manager during customer sales calls. Accompany drivers on local delivery routes to garner an understanding of the freight delivery process on occasion.

For this position, candidates are required to hold a Bachelor’s Degree in Transportation or Logistics, or alternatively, have at least two years of related work experience. An acceptable driving history that aligns with company standards is essential. The role demands flexibility with a readiness to relocate as needed. Successful candidates will possess strong verbal and written communication skills, including effective listening abilities, and must maintain a professional demeanor and appearance at all times. Basic computer skills are necessary, along with a very strong work ethic, to thrive in this dynamic environment. Average Annual Starting Pay: $50,000-$60,000.

About Southeastern Freight Lines

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Southeastern Freight Lines is a freight transportation company based in Lexington, SC, US. The company operates in the trucking and transportation industry, specializing in customized solutions for regional less-than-truckload (LTL) transportation services. Founded in 1950 by W.T. Cassels, Southeastern Freight Lines initially served a number of states in the southeastern United States. Through the years, the company has significantly expanded, now providing comprehensive transportation solutions all over the continent. Adhering to their mission of meeting or exceeding the needs of every customer – every single time, the company takes pride in consistently delivering top-tier service. Notable achievements include groundbreaking customer service technologies and winning multiple quality awards in their industry.
